Sony Walks the Walk, Begins Perma-Banning PlayStation 3 Hackers One Day After Warning

By Mike Sharkey | PlayStation 3 News | Feb 17, 2011 6:26 AM | Comment

After awkwardly straddling the line between refusing to admit the PlayStation 3 had been cracked and suing the people responsible for jailbreaking the console, Sony finally fessed up yesterday with a notice to PS3 hackers. And the company wasted no time this morning, doling out PSN perma-bans to all those who failed to heed the warning. Read More »

Robin is Sitting This One Out, Batman: Arkham City is a Single-Player Only Game

By Mike Sharkey | PlayStation 3 News | Feb 15, 2011 6:16 AM | Comment

The dynamic duo will not take on Gotham's criminals together in Batman: Arkham City. Rocksteady Studios has squelched long-running rumors (and for some, hopes) that its Dark Knight sequel will include co-op or multiplayer, firmly stating the game will be a single-player only experience. Killzone 3 Review

By Will Tuttle | PlayStation 3 Reviews | Feb 11, 2011 8:00 PM | Comment

I want to love the Killzone series. I really do.

Unfortunately, I'm a sucker for a good story, and I'm just as disappointed with the story in Killzone 3 as I was with those spanning the first two entries. For the uninitiated: Earth is at war with Helghan, a depressing rock of a planet inhabited by a bunch of humans who decided that it was a better place to settle down than our big blue ball. Apparently, living on a diet of rock chips and noxious fumes makes people pretty pissed off -- fitting, given the fact that Helghan's biggest export seems to be war (designer gas masks and thinly veiled Nazi symbolism are second and third, respectively).
